Why a Heavy-Duty Case is Non-Negotiable in Kenya

Before we look at the what, let's talk about the why. The Kenyan environment poses unique challenges for our gadgets:

  1. The Terrain: From the dusty, unpaved roads in some areas to the humid coastal air, environmental factors can wreak havoc on your phone's ports and speakers.
  2. The Urban Hustle: Navigating busy streets in CBD, hopping in and out of matatus, and the general hustle and bustle increase the risk of drops and bumps exponentially.
  3. The Cost of Repairs: As mentioned, getting a professional, high-quality repair for a broken iPhone screen or a faulty camera in Kenya can be very expensive and time-consuming. A good case is a far cheaper insurance policy.
  4. Resale Value: At Telefon, we know a thing or two about the second-hand iPhone market. A well-maintained iPhone with minimal scratches and fully functional parts fetches a much higher price when you decide to upgrade. A case preserves that value.

Anatomy of a Heavy-Duty Case: What to Look For

Not all "protective" cases are created equal. A true heavy-duty case, often called an "armor" or "defender" case, will typically have a multi-layered design. Here’s the breakdown:

  • A Rigid Inner Shell: Usually made from polycarbonate hard plastic, this is the first line of defense. It's designed to absorb and distribute the shock from an impact.
  • A Soft, Shock-Absorbing Outer Layer: This is often made from TPU (Thermoplastic Polyurethane) or silicone. It acts as a cushion, gripping impacts and providing a non-slip grip—a crucial feature!
  • A Built-In Screen Protector: This is a hallmark of many top-tier protective cases. It’s a hard plastic or sometimes even a thin polycarbonate layer that sits flush against your iPhone's screen to guard against direct impacts and scratches. (Pro Tip: For the absolute best clarity and touch sensitivity, consider pairing your case with a separate tempered glass screen protector).
  • Port Covers: Small rubber flaps that cover the charging port, speaker grills, and sometimes the mute switch. These are vital for keeping out dust, dirt, and lint that can clog your phone and cause long-term damage.
  • Raised Bezels: The edges of the case, especially around the screen and the camera bump, should be noticeably raised. This ensures that if you place your phone face-down or on its back, the screen and camera lenses never actually touch the surface.

The Contenders: Top Heavy-Duty Case Brands to Consider

Based on rigorous testing and user reviews from around the world, here are the brands that consistently deliver top-notch protection:

  1. OtterBox Defender Series: The undisputed king of protection. OtterBox is synonymous with rugged, military-grade (MIL-STD-810G) durability. The Defender Pro series often includes a multi-layer design with a built-in screen protector and a holster clip that can also act as a handy stand. It's bulky, but it’s arguably the most protection you can buy.

  2. Spigen Tough Armor: A fantastic blend of robust protection and a more sleek, modern design. Spigen uses a combination of a hard polycarbonate shell and flexible TPU with Air Cushion Technology® for shock absorption in the corners. It often includes a kickstand, which is great for media consumption.

  3. SUPCASE Unicorn Beetle Pro Series: This brand offers incredible value for money. Their UB Pro series provides similar levels of protection to OtterBox, with a built-in screen protector and a rugged, multi-layer design, often at a more accessible price point. It's a favorite among those who want maximum security without the maximum price tag.

  4. Tech21 Evo Check: Tech21 uses its unique Flex Shock® material science, which is scientifically proven to absorb and disperse impact energy. Their cases are slimmer than the others on this list but still offer fantastic drop protection (often up to 12 feet). They are also incredibly lightweight and have a unique, grippy design.

  5. Casetify Impact Case: For those who refuse to sacrifice style for safety, Casetify is a game-changer. They offer incredible customization with countless designs while maintaining serious drop protection through their shock-absorbing material and raised bezels. It’s a great way to express your personality while keeping your phone safe.

The Kenyan Buyer's Guide: Where to Find Them

Now, the most important part. How do you get your hands on one of these life-saving cases in Kenya?

  1. Official Retailers and Apple Premium Resellers: Stores like iStyle, iPlanet, and Simba Technologies in Nairobi's CBD often carry official OtterBox, Spigen, and Tech21 cases. This is the most reliable way to guarantee you're getting a genuine product, though it can be the most expensive.

  2. Major Electronics Stores: Stores like Shoprite (the electronics section), and other larger electronics retailers in malls like Garden City, Two Rivers, or Sarit Centre sometimes stock these international brands.

  3. Online Marketplaces (Proceed with Caution): Jumia and Kilimall are popular options. You can find these brands here, often at competitive prices. However, be extremely vigilant. Look for sellers with high ratings and plenty of positive reviews. The market is flooded with counterfeit products that look the part but offer none of the protection. Read the reviews carefully!

  4. Specialized Phone Accessory Shops: Smaller kiosks and shops in malls that specialize in phone accessories are a good bet. You can often find Spigen and Supcase brands here. Don't be afraid to ask the vendor questions to gauge their knowledge.

Making the Right Choice for Your Lifestyle

Consider your daily routine:

  • The Construction Worker/Outdoor Enthusiast: You need maximum, no-compromise protection. An OtterBox Defender or SUPCASE UB Pro is your best bet.
  • The Urban Professional: You need protection without the bulkiness. The Spigen Tough Armor or Tech21 Evo Check offers a perfect balance.
  • The Style-Conscious User: You want protection that looks good. Casetify offers the best of both worlds.
